In this work, we have studied the optical and thermal properties of Nd-doped phosphate glass matrix. The studied samples have concentration ranging from 0.5 to 5 wt% of Nd2O3. Here we report the measurements of fluorescence quantum efficiency, eta, obtained through the thermal lens technique using a reference sample. Also, the refractive index, n, specific heat, c(p), mass density, and the thermal diffusivity and conductivity measurements were performed. The knowledge of these characteristics as a function of neodymium concentration is very important to design optical devices, especially high power solid state lasers. (C) 2010 Elsevier B.V.
